9.8 Fuses

The in-line fuse installed on the 24 VDC power circuit of the peristaltic pump
and temperature controllers is only to be replaced by trained service personnel.
Replace the AC power fuse in the power entry module only with 5AH, 250V, 5x20mm type
fuses.

9.9 Inorganic Denuder Rejuvenation

The two annular glass denuders (URG-2000-30-242-3CSS) are coated with one of two
solutions for the removal of potentially interfering acidic and basic gases.
For the removal of the acids (nitric, nitrite, sulfur dioxide, acetate, HCl, formic and oxalic
acid), a coating solution is used containing 2% sodium carbonate in a solution of 500 ml
deionized water, 20 ml of glycerol, and 750 ml of methanol.
For the removal of bases (ammonia), phosphoric acid is substituted for the sodium car-
bonate in the solution mixture described above. At a flow rate of 15 lpm, the denuders
are typically changed-out after 1 week of continuous operation. Monitoring concentra-
tions of ammonium and nitrate in PILS zero-air samples will provide an indication of
the need to rejuvenate the denuders.
To rejuvenate the denuders follow the following procedure:
1. remove the denuders from the sample inlet
2. remove the aluminum denuder bodies from the teflon end caps with fittings
3. wash four solid denuder end caps
4. install one solid end cap on each denuder
5. fill each denuder with MilliQ water, install the other cap and rotate the denuder
(30 times over 1 minute) to allow the water to wash the inside surfaces
6. undo the caps and empty the water from the denuders
7. repeat the last two steps 3 times with MilliQ water and then 3 times with clean
Methanol
